标签: dynamic-programming
我最近听到的一个问题是切杆问题的变化。
如果您有长度为10的棒,并且您从客户处获得各种尺寸棒的订单(即一个客户订购长度为4的棒,另一个长度为7,另一个长度为6),您需要多少棒来最小化损失?
我一直试图为此解决这个问题,但我无法想出一个令人信服的解决方案。
谢谢!
编辑:
您将获得所有订单的数组。例如, [4,8,9,1,4,3,7]。杆的长度为10(因此每个顺序必须小于10)。